  • This Intro/Beginner Pointe workshop is for students who are currently taking Ballet at HMD but have never been on Pointe or have not been on Pointe in a while.

  • Pointe workshops are not available for single class purchase

  • Workshops enroll at the beginning of each month to ensure students have a regular entry point.

  • Workshops are sessioned into 3, 4 or 5 week enrollments depending on the number of weeks in the month.

  • Students are screened for entry into this class by taking the Tuesday or Thursday Ballet Class at 6:15p and must continue to register and take the ballet class prior to pointe  throughout the session.

  • Registration requires purchase of a Adult Studio Workshop Series, as well as a class card for the prerequisite classes.

Contact Improvisation is an evolving system of movement initiated in 1972 by American choreographer Steve Paxton. The improvised dance form is based on the communication between two moving bodies that are in physical contact and their combined relationship to the physical laws that govern their motion—gravity, momentum, inertia. The body, in order to open to these sensations, learns to release excess muscular tension and abandon a certain quality of willfulness to experience the natural flow of movement. Practice includes rolling, falling, being upside down, following a physical point of contact, supporting and giving weight to a partner.
